Learning Strategy Development
70-20-10 Learning Model:
- 70% experiential learning: On-the-job training, stretch assignments, real projects
- 20% social learning: Mentorship, peer collaboration, networking, conferences
- 10% formal learning: Courses, certifications, workshops, degree programs
Learning Portfolio Diversification:
- Technical skills: 40% of learning time for job-relevant capabilities
- Leadership skills: 25% for management and influence development
- Industry expertise: 20% for market knowledge and trends
- Innovation skills: 15% for creativity, design thinking, entrepreneurship

Singapore's SkillsFuture Initiative
Investment: S$24 billion over 5 years for citizen upskilling
Components:
- SkillsFuture Credit: S$600 for every citizen over 25 for approved courses
- Industry Skills Framework: Detailed skill requirements for 33 industries
- SkillsFuture Earn and Learn: Work-study programs combining employment with training
- SkillsFuture Mid-Career Enhanced Subsidies: 90% course fee support for workers 40+
Results:
- 750,000+ citizens participated in skills development programs
- 89% employment rate for program graduates
- 67% salary increase average for career switchers
- #1 global ranking in talent competitiveness index

IBM's New Collar Program
Philosophy: Skills-based hiring over degree requirements
Implementation:
- Community college partnerships: Curriculum development for high-demand skills
- Apprenticeship programs: Earn while learning technology roles
- Skills assessment platform: Competency-based evaluation instead of degree verification
- Career pathway mapping: Clear progression from entry-level to advanced roles
Impact:
- 50% of IBM's US hires don't have traditional 4-year degrees
- 89% retention rate for new collar employees
- 67% faster time-to-productivity compared to traditional hires
- 150+ community colleges participating globally

Digital Credentials and Blockchain Verification
Micro-Credential Benefits:
- Granular skill recognition: Specific competency validation vs. broad degree categories
- Stackable credentials: Building comprehensive expertise through multiple certifications
- Real-time validation: Immediate verification for employers and collaborators
- Global portability: Recognition across institutions, industries, and countries
Blockchain Implementation:
- Tamper-proof records: Immutable skill and achievement verification
- Direct ownership: Students control their credential data and sharing
- Automated verification: Instant credential checking for employers
- Reduced fraud: Elimination of fake degrees and certifications
